Caffeine: The Main Ingredient for Wakefulness
Caffeine is the most common and powerful compound used to promote wakefulness. It works by blocking adenosine, a neurotransmitter that makes you feel tired. By occupying adenosine receptors in the brain, caffeine prevents drowsiness and increases alertness. This primary mechanism is what powers the wakefulness effects of most popular energy-boosting drinks. While highly effective, excessive consumption can lead to jitters, anxiety, and a hard crash in energy levels later on.
Coffee: The Classic Wake-Up Call
Coffee is arguably the most popular drink for staying awake, and its potency largely depends on the preparation method and serving size. An average 8-ounce cup of brewed coffee contains about 95 mg of caffeine, but a larger 20-ounce Starbucks can pack between 390 and 490 mg, approaching the daily limit for many. For those seeking an immediate and strong jolt of energy, a cup of coffee is often the quickest solution. However, this quick boost can be followed by a significant energy crash as the caffeine wears off.
Energy Drinks: High-Powered but High-Risk
Energy drinks often contain higher concentrations of caffeine than coffee, in addition to other stimulants like guarana and high levels of sugar. For instance, a 16-ounce can of Monster Energy contains 160mg of caffeine, while a 12-ounce can of Red Bull has 111mg. This combination provides a powerful surge of energy but is notorious for leading to severe energy crashes and other side effects such as palpitations and increased anxiety. Excessive consumption is also linked to poorer sleep quality and dependency.

Tea: The Smoother, Sustained Energy
Tea contains caffeine, but in generally lower amounts than coffee, and often includes L-theanine, an amino acid that promotes relaxation without drowsiness. This creates a state of calm, focused alertness rather than the jittery feeling some get from coffee. A cup of black tea typically has 20-80 mg of caffeine, while green tea offers 10-40 mg. Matcha, a powdered green tea, provides a longer-lasting energy lift due to its L-theanine content.
Hydration: The Foundation of Alertness
Even mild dehydration can cause fatigue, confusion, and sluggishness. Drinking plain water consistently throughout the day is one of the most effective and simplest ways to maintain energy levels and alertness. Water with added electrolytes, found in coconut water or specialized drink mixes, can further improve hydration and energy.
Comparison of Drinks for Wakefulness
| Drink Type | Caffeine Content (approx.) | Speed of Effect | Duration of Effect | Common Side Effects |
|---|---|---|---|---|
| Energy Drink | Very High (160mg+ per can) | Very Fast | Short to Medium (followed by a crash) | Jitters, crashes, heart palpitations, poor sleep |
| Coffee (Brewed) | High (95-155mg per cup) | Fast | Medium (followed by a crash) | Anxiety, jitters, disrupted sleep |
| Matcha | Medium (34mg per cup) | Medium | Long and Sustained | Low risk of jitters, potential digestive upset with high doses |
| Black Tea | Medium (20-80mg per cup) | Medium | Medium and Smooth | Lower risk of jitters than coffee |
| Green Tea | Low to Medium (10-40mg per cup) | Slower | Medium and Smooth | Very low risk of negative side effects |
| Water | None | Gradual / Foundational | Continuous | None |
| Yerba Mate | Medium (85mg per cup) | Medium | Sustained | Jitters at high doses, contains caffeine |
Other Natural Boosts
Beyond caffeine, other drinks can help you stay awake through different mechanisms:
- Buttermilk: This contains calcium, protein, and B vitamins that can improve alertness and mental focus.
- Golden Milk (Turmeric Latte): With anti-inflammatory properties, this warm, spiced drink can support natural energy levels.
- Green Smoothie: Blending vegetables like spinach and fruits with maca root can provide a vitamin and mineral-rich boost.
The Role of Timing and Metabolism
The effectiveness of any drink depends heavily on when you consume it. Caffeine has a half-life of 4 to 6 hours, meaning half the caffeine is still in your system long after drinking it. This is why late-afternoon or evening caffeine consumption is highly likely to interfere with sleep. Individual metabolism also plays a significant role; some people are highly sensitive to caffeine, while others can tolerate more.
Conclusion
While high-caffeine options like energy drinks and coffee offer the fastest and most intense boost, they carry risks of energy crashes and disrupted sleep. Healthier, more sustained alertness can be achieved with tea, especially matcha, or by focusing on proper hydration with water and electrolyte-rich drinks. Your best choice depends on your personal needs for a quick jolt versus a gentle, long-lasting lift. Ultimately, adequate sleep remains the most powerful and reliable way to maintain energy and wakefulness. A balanced diet and regular exercise are also crucial components for sustainable energy.
